Description of Feed.snap.do Redirect Virus

Feed.snap.do is categorized as a browser hijacker that usually affects the web browsers when computer users try to download and install some programs from insecure websites. It is placed into the some freeware, fake security program or website scripts. When the freeware is installed, this browser hijacker also gets into the computer. Though it looks like a normal search engine, it does not provide reliable information as other legitimate search engines do. It looks normal at the first glance. But it disturbs users when they are using the computer. However, those are tricks to help gain the page rank of the malicious websites the search engine always redirects users to. The redirect virus will also slow down your computer. And users will have trouble running certain programs since the redirect virus takes up a lot of system resource. Manual Removal Guide:

Step 1: Terminate the related processes immediately
1) Right click on the task bar and select Task Manager or press the Ctrl+Alt+Del or Ctrl+Shift+Esc composite keys to open Task Manage.
2) In the Windows Task Manager window, click on the Processes tab, find out all the related processes of Feed.snap.do and disable them.
3) Exit the Task Manager window.

Step 2: Remove Feed.snap.do related program from the Control Panel
1) Click on the Start button and click Control Panel in the menu.
2) Click on the Uninstall a program link below the Programs.
3) In the showing programs list, search for the unwanted program that is associated with the redirect virus and highlight it then click on the Uninstall.

4) Next, follow the prompt to complete the uninstallation.
5) Once finished, refresh the list and find out if the browser hijacker has been successfully removed.

Step 3: Clean Feed.snap.do from the browsers
Internet Explorer
1) Start the Internet Explorer, click on Tools in the menu bar then choose the Internet Options in the drop-down list.
2) Click on the Advanced tab in the showing window, then click the Reset button.
3) Restart the Internet Explorer.

Mozilla Firefox
1) Open the Mozilla Firefox, click on the Firefox menu. Locate the Help then click on the Troubleshooting Information.
2) In the showing Troubleshooting Information page, click on the Reset Firefox button and confirm the reset request.

Google Chrome
1) Launch the Google Chrome and click on the Settings in the list.
2) In the Settings label page, click on Show advanced settings.
3) Click on Reset browser settings button.
